Output 3adb250a02c683d0b04cc22cb0015b79e0b3deb75f9de19d44a376da99301525:0

value
15312967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3a5601fff7cb8d624d1d76e4a03242d56bc28e2 OP_EQUAL
address
3PuJEebC2qmhmx4QXFRQPaQ47jsFDwuNGu
transaction
3adb250a02c683d0b04cc22cb0015b79e0b3deb75f9de19d44a376da99301525
confirmations
90883
spent
true